AKD <strong>Installation</strong> | 8 Electrical <strong>Installation</strong>8.2 Guide to electrical installationInstall the drive electrical system as follows:1. Select cables in accordance with IEC 60204 see page 41.2. Install shielding and ground the drive.For EMC-compliant shielding and grounding, see page 81 , "EMI Noise Reduction" (page 81) & "ConnectionDiagram, AKD-x00306 to x00606" (page 78) and following. Ground the mounting plate, motorhousing and CNC-GND of the control system.3. Wire the drive and connectors. Observe the "Recommendations for EMI noise reduction": see page 81• Wire the FAULT contact in series into the emergency stop circuit of the system.• Connect the digital control inputs and outputs.• Connect up analog ground (also if fieldbuses are used).• Connect the analog input source, if required.• Connect the feedback device.• Connect the hardware option.• Connect the motor cable• Connect shielding at both ends. Use a motor choke if cable > 25m.• Connect motor-holding brake, connect shielding at both ends.• If required, connect the external brake resistor (with fusing).• Connect the auxiliary supply (maximum permissible voltage values see electrical data (see page 36or see page 37).• Connect the mains filter (shielded lines between filter and drive).• Connect the main electrical supply. Check maximum permitted voltage value (see page 36 or seepage 37). Check proper use of residual-current circuit breakers (FI); see page 60• Connect the PC (see page 121) for setting up the drive.4. Check the wiring against the wiring diagrams.Kollmorgen | December 2009 73
